Dog 3000 wrote: Another one I'm starting to fall for in a big way: Black Moth Super Rainbow - "Dandelion Gum" Warm fuzzy analog synthesizer pop, very much captures the vibe of old moog records but with a more modern polish. Heavily processed "robot vocals" give it a 21st century Bruce Haack feel! Me too, Can't stop playing the opening track' forever heavy'. You've gotta love a band with band members named - Tobacco, Iffernaut, Father Hummingbird, Power Pill Fist, and The Seven Fields of Aphelion.
